Stephin Merritt releases albums under the band names the Magnetic
Fields, the 6ths, the Gothic Archies, and Future Bible Heroes. With
his band The Magnetic Fields, Merritt wrote, produced and recorded
eight albums, including 69 Love Songs (Merge records), a 3-disc
masterwork which garnered him widespread acclaim, including "best of"
year-end lists in Spin, Rolling Stone, the New York Times, LA Times,
Washington Post and most other major national publications. In 2002,
Merritt signed to Nonesuch Records. He and the Magnetic Fields
performed as part of Lincoln Center's 'American Songwriters' series
and at the Brooklyn Academy of Music's 'Next Wave of Song'. Merritt
composed original music and lyrics for three music theater pieces
directed by Chen Shi-Zheng; The Orphan of Zhao in 2003 for the Lincoln
Center Festival; Peach Blossom Fan, produced at Cal Arts in 2004; and
My Life As a Fairy Tale, at the Lincoln Center Festival in 2005.
Merritt composed the score for the academy award nominated film Pieces
of April (dir. Peter Hedges) and for the independent film Eban and
Charley, and released soundtrack albums for each. His song, "The Book
of Love," was recently covered by Peter Gabriel and appears in the
film "Shall We Dance." He has composed incidental music for the
HarperCollins' audio books of A Series of Unfortunate Events by Lemony
Snicket, and for Neil Gaiman's Coraline, and subsequently released an
album from The Gothic Archies, called Songs from A Series of
Unfortunate Events (Nonesuch). He is working on a stage musical of
Gaiman's Coraline. In January 2008, his band The Magnetic Fields
released their new album, Distortion, on Nonesuch records.
